2 definitions found From The Collaborative International Dictionary of English v.0.48 [gcide]: Calliopsis \Cal`li*op"sis\, n. [NL., fr. Gr. pref. kalli- (fr. kalo`s beautiful) + 'o`psis appearance.] (Bot.) A popular name given to a few species of the genus {Coreopsis}, especially to {Coreopsis tinctoria} of Arkansas. [1913 Webster] From WordNet (r) 2.0 [wn]: calliopsis n : North American annual widely cultivated for its yellow flowers with purple-red to brownish centers; in some classifications placed in a subgenus Calliopsis [syn: {Coreopsis tinctoria}]
